UTL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2021 in Review

137 of the 5,711 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Unitil (UTL) for Q1 2021, worth a combined $481M — up 2.9% from $468M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 15 funds closed out of UTL and 13 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 59 trimmed existing stakes and 39 added.

The largest buyer was Adage Capital Partners, opening a new position worth an estimated $10M. The largest seller was Frontier Capital Management, cutting an estimated $7.81M.
